Analytical reading
The available data does not provide direct explanations related to market drivers or stock-specific news, so the analysis must remain limited to comparing the prior signal with the actual session outcome. From that perspective, a high score alone was clearly not enough to ensure a successful call. Some very highly rated signals underperformed, while several mid-range scores still produced correct outcomes.
A notable number of stocks also ended the session at 0.00%, which weakened the performance of both BUY and AVOID calls under the evaluation standard reflected in the dataset. This suggests that low-volatility sessions can materially affect the measured effectiveness of daily signals.
Key takeaways for upcoming sessions
This session highlights several useful lessons:
- Score alone is not sufficient to judge signal quality.
- Daily signals can be heavily influenced by muted price action, especially in stocks that close unchanged.
- The wide dispersion between winning and losing calls on the same day underscores the importance of evaluating signals over a broader time horizon rather than from a single session alone.
- The drop in accuracy to 29% in this session reinforces the need to monitor cumulative signal performance and distinguish between one-off outcomes and more stable patterns.
